        irvingw last edited by

        a) Don't repeat any keyword more than once

        b) If inkjet and laser are different those should have their own landing pages

        c) I doubt cheap is as valuable as you think

        Original:  Ink Cartridges | Toner Cartridges | Cheap Cartridges | Inkjet Ink | Laser Toner
        
        Updated: <title>Buy Printer Cartridges | Ink and Toner Cartridge for Inkjet and Laser Printers</title> 
        Notice a singular and plural instance of "cartridges" and also a singular and plural "printers" which is probably an important keword missing. 
        Also we still get "buy" "ink" "toner" "inkjet" and "Laser" in the title
        
        Also reads better

              Martin_Harris @ChrisHolgate last edited by

              I think when it comes to branding you have access your business aims, industry,  current keyword performance and competition.

              A lot of people will drop it in the meta title and say "its for branding" without understanding what the impact will be.

              Ask yourself would having my brand name in the meta title encourage a branded search the second time round?

              How well do people know my brand?

              Would i generate more sales from a higher search position because of  a shorter Meta title tale?

              Unless you are dealing with a national retailer, I'd focus on high traffic keywords for the homepage and then optimize the rest of your keyword targets through better landing pages.

                        irvingw last edited by

                        Of course all title tags should be unique and main keyword should target that product so if you have a section about laser cartridges it might be something like this

                        Main Laser Page (general)

                        Buy Laser Printer Cartridges | Toner Cartridge in Color and Black Ink

                        Laser Product Page (more specific)

                        Xerox 2030xp Laser Printer Cartridges | Color Ink Toner Cartridge
